HTML5 フォームが IE 9 で互換性がないのはなぜですか?
Internet Explorer 9 で検証されたフォームが表示されません。FF、Chrome、および Safari では正常に動作しますが、Internet Explorer では動作しません。
HTML5 フォームが IE 9 で互換性がないのはなぜですか?
Internet Explorer 9 で検証されたフォームが表示されません。FF、Chrome、および Safari では正常に動作しますが、Internet Explorer では動作しません。
Internet Explorer には HTML5 の機能のほとんどが欠けているため、問題が発生しています。
IE9 との互換性については、次のサイトを参照してください。
フォーム
input type=text Partial
input type=search No
input type=tel No
input type=url No
input type=email No
input type=datetime No
input type=date No
input type=month No
input type=week No
input type=time No
input type=datetime-local No
input type=number No
input type=range No
input type=color No
input type=checkbox Yes
input type=image Yes
input type=file Partial
textarea Partial
select Partial
fieldset Partial
datalist No
keygen No
output No
progress No
meter No
田畑
Field validation No
Association of controls and forms No
Other attributes No
CSS selectors No
Events Partial
Form validation No
IE9 は (比較的) 古いため、Microsoft は新しい標準のサポートに慎重であり、HTML5 は最先端です。
@ニダ・ハフィーズ
これをチェックしてください: http://html5readiness.com
HTML5 Validation を使用しないでください。お勧めしません。
ユーザーは、さまざまなブラウザーの種類、バージョン、および JavaScript またはその他のクライアント側機能の有効化/無効化に基づいて、クライアント側の検証を克服できることを常に覚えておいてください。
HTML 5 フォームの多くの機能は、多くのブラウザー チェックでサポートされていません。
新しい HTML5 入力タイプのブラウザー サポート
新しい HTML5 入力タイプのソースブラウザ サポート
html5要素を使用する前に、Modernizrを使用してブラウザーの互換性を確認できます。
おそらくhtml5イネーブラーがあなたのために働くでしょうこれをチェックしてください http://html5doctor.com/how-to-get-html5-working-in-ie-and-firefox-2/